Product Description

In comparison to the traditional rotationally molded and thermoformed tanks, these ones have a uniform thickness, so they are far more durable.
HDPE tanks are an integral part of every recreational vehicle.
The foundation has been built according to specifications set by the Canadian Standards Association and IAPMO (International Association of Plumbing and Mechanical Officials).
The dimensions are 25 inches wide, 63 inches long, and 9 inches tall. The height of the holding tank in this tank is 44 feet. The container has a 3 inch coupling and is blown-molded 5 gallon
Produced in the United States

Do you mean you would need to drill a hole on the top for the inlet?

In short, yes. Having only the outlet provided, the hole is the only one provided. The application plays an important role as well. It was to be used as a black water tank for an RV. The top of the building was drilled for an inlet and vent the sides were drilled for depth indicators and tornado flushers.

Would you just glue a flange for the 2" drain from the shower on the side of the cabinet?

It is a good kit to buy. You can find it on YouTube or the internet, I forget what it's called, but it's a silicone sealant that can be found on the internet. You have to follow the instructions carefully, double-check everything, and place the tank by trial before drilling any holes.

Did you know the little nubs on the side are ?

It can be seen that there are a few small dimples, and that's where the sensors will go if you decide to put them
